基于小波变换的同类传感器遥感图像快速自动配准的研究

Research on Fast Automatic Registration of the Same Kind Sensing Image Based on Wavelelt Transformat

  • 摘要: 同类传感器遥感图像灰度具有较强的相关性,应用模板相关的方法可以提供数量丰富的配准控制点,达到较高的配准精度.应用小波的图像分解与重构快速算法可以使配准速度得到较大度的提高.实验表明:基于小波变换的模板相关匹配方案实现了同类传感器遥感图像的自动配准,配准速度快且精度高.

     

    Abstract: The gray-scale among the same kind sensing images has more stronger correlation.Applying the mathod of template correlation may provide lots of registration control points to reach the precision.Applying the fast algorithm about decomposition and reconstruction of wavelet image may improve registration speed.The result shows:the template correlation based on wavelet transformation can realize the automatic registration of the same kind sensing image,with fast speed and high precision.
